Features n Incremental encoder / quadrature output n Exceptionally long operating life n Sturdy construction n Bushing mount n Available with PC board mounting bracket (optional) n RoHS compliant* ECW - Digital Contacting Encoder Electrical Characteristics Output................................................................................... 2-bit quadrature code, Channel A leads Channel B by 90 electrically turning clockwise (CW) Closed Circuit Resistance............................................................................................................................................................................5 ohms maximum Open Circuit Resistance........................................................................................................................................................................ 100 K ohms minimum Contact Rating................................................................................................................................................... 10 milliamp @ 10 VDC or 0.1 watt maximum Insulation Resistance (500 VDC)....................................................................................................................................................1,000 megohms minimum Dielectric Withstanding Voltage (MIL-STD-202 Method 301) Sea Level............................................................................................................................................................................................. 1,000 VAC minimum Electrical Travel......................................................................................................................................................................................................Continuous Contact Bounce (15 RPM)................................................................................................................................................................5 milliseconds maximum RPM (Operating)............................................................................................................................................................................................... 120 maximum Phase Tolerance (CH A to CH B)............................................................................................................................................................................. 90 72 Environmental Characteristics Operating Temperature Range..........................................................................................................................................-40 C to +85 C (-40 F to 185 F) Storage Temperature Range...........................................................................................................................................-40 C to +85 C (-40 F to +185 F) Humidity................................................................................................................................................................. MIL-STD-202, Method 103B, Condition B Vibration........................................................................................................................................................................................................................... 15 G Contact Bounce............................................................................................................................................................................0.1 millisecond maximum Shock............................................................................................................................................................................................................................... 50 G Contact Bounce............................................................................................................................................................................0.1 millisecond maximum Rotational Life..................................................................................................................................................................................200,000 shaft revolutions IP Rating...........................................................................................................................................................................................................................IP 40 Mechanical Characteristics Mechanical Angle...................................................................................................................................................................................................Continuous Running Torque (Detented)............................................................................................................................................. 0.5 to 1.5 N-cm (0.75 to 2.25 oz-in.) Undetented Torque......................................................................................................................................................... 0.17 to 1.0 N-cm (0.25 to 1.50 oz-in) Mounting Torque..........................................................................................................................................................................79 N-cm (7 lb.-in.) maximum Shaft Side Load (Static)....................................................................................................................................................................4.5 kg (10 lbs.) minimum Weight................................................................................................................................................................................. Approximately 21 gms. (0.75 oz.) Terminals.................................................................................................................................................................................................. PC pin or solder lug Soldering Condition Manual Soldering.................................................................................................................... 96.5Sn/3.0Ag/0.5Cu solid wire or no-clean rosin cored wire 370 C (700 F) max. for 3 seconds Wave Soldering............................................................................................................................................96.5Sn/3.0Ag/0.5Cu solder with no-clean flux 260 C (500 F) max. for 5 seconds Wash processes..................................................................................................................................................................................... Not recommended Marking............................................................................................................................Manufacturer's name and trademark, part number, and date code. Hardware.................................................. One lockwasher and one mounting nut are shipped with each encoder, except where noted in the part number.
